Illinois Republican Party

The Illinois Republican Party is the state-level affiliate of the Republican Party in Illinois. Since August 20, 2009, it has been chaired by Pat Brady. The party is one of three legally established, statewide political parties in Illinois, the others being the Democratic Party, and the Green Party.
